Where are we going? Tuesday Night World Crits. Crits? Oh…you must not be in on the lingo. Crits = criterium. These short but intense races have been circling Yellow Circle Drive in Minnetonka for almost ten years. Racers pay $15 + $10 for a one time license. They they battle it out over 9 loops that are a little under a mile each. Racers compete for points to help move them up in their rankings or even make a little money back. The top point winner in each race gets $15. I know…it’s totally worth hyperventilating afterward. Rules are a little tricky, so I’ll spare you all the little details.
